Slab Leak Water Removal Cost in Highland, CA

The cost of Slab Leak Water Removal can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Highland, CA.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ners face.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Leak Detection and Repair $500 – $2,500 The size and complexity of the repair, as well as the materials needed.
Water Removal and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water removed, the size of the affected area, and the drying time.
Cleanup and Restoration $1,500 – $6,000 The extent of the damage, the materials needed for restoration, and the labor required.
Final Inspection and Quality Control $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the job and the number of inspections required.
Emergency Services (after-hours or weekend) 10% – 20% more fee The time and labor required to respond to emergency situations.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to ensure you understand the costs involved.

Q: What causes Slab Leak Water Removal?

A: Slab leaks can be caused by various factors, including corrosion, damage to the slab, or improper installation. Our team can help identify the root cause of the issue and provide a solution to prevent future problems.
